This dataset comprises short video clips and corresponding movement data of larval subjects recorded in controlled dish environments. The dataset is organized into 9 subdirectories, each representing a separate recording batch or experimental session. Within each folder are 15-second video clips of individual dishes containing a larva, accompanied by CSV files representing the larva's movement trajectory and behavior over time. Each CSV file contains frame-by-frame annotations of extracted point representations used in behavioral analysis. This dataset is designed for research on automated larval classification, behavioral modeling, and computer vision-based tracking methods. Format: Video: .mp4 format, 15-second duration per clip Annotations: .csv files containing structured point or movement data Use Cases: Biological behavior analysis Computer vision model training Motion tracking algorithms Time series classification
